I'd like to use the Ocotillo (http://ocotillo.sourceforge.net) PRNG with
OpenSSL, but it is failing when I do the "make test" in the "randtest"
module. Ocotillo creates a named pipe at /dev/urandom but if OpenSSL is
treating it like a character device it may not work correctly. I'm out of my
depth here, but I'm hoping that somebody will be able to help me out. I'm
